INS notice of disaccreditation to 5 ad agencies for non-clearance of dues

The Indian Newspaper Society has served Notice of Disaccreditation to five agencies w.e.f. from September 2, 2021, in view of unsatisfactory payment position and for not complying with the Accreditation Rules.

These five agencies are:

  • Flags Communications and Prachi Media Consultants (a division of I Connect Enterprise) – both Delhi based ad agencies
  • Shalini Publicity & Creative – Mumbai based ad agency
  • Shree Padma Publicity – Pune based ad agency
  • Flame Advertising – Chennai based ad agency

INS has advised its member publications not to accord credit facility to these five ad agencies during the period of notice, while making all efforts to realise their unpaid dues. The Society also alerted its members to the possibility that ads released by these five agencies might be routed through other accredited agencies.

INS warned that members would be accepting ads released by these five agencies on credit basis only at their own risk.
